Output e786290216fcaace828cd19805737a54ae05c07c9d22fe4f7514f080ae7f4a99:1

value
12317864
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 55a753696a338c468b26c70c47145f068451e4af OP_EQUALVERIFY OP_CHECKSIG
address
18ottJriDt8MbwLDRKLJwYEHwRunAYTVrU
transaction
e786290216fcaace828cd19805737a54ae05c07c9d22fe4f7514f080ae7f4a99
spent
true